1. Data-Driven Personalization: The Cornerstone of Revenue Optimization
Modern online casinos leverage sophisticated analytics to capture a granular view of player behavior. Personalized offers, targeted marketing, and customized user experiences enhance engagement and foster loyalty. According to recent industry reports, casinos employing advanced data analytics have observed up to a 25% increase in player spend and retention rates.
For instance, adaptive bonus structures, which tailor rewards based on individual gameplay patterns, have proven effective in incentivizing higher deposit levels without escalating risk. The integration of machine learning algorithms enables operators to identify high-value players and optimize marketing spend, thus improving overall profitability.
2. Responsible Gambling as a Revenue Growth Driver
While profitability remains a primary focus, industry leaders recognize that sustainable growth depends on responsible gambling initiatives. Implementing robust tools such as deposit limits, self-exclusion, and real-time monitoring not only safeguards players but also enhances the operator’s reputation.
Moreover, a responsible framework reduces regulatory risks and fosters trust, encouraging long-term engagement. Recent case studies suggest that casinos investing in responsible gambling infrastructure experience fewer regulatory penalties and enjoy higher player lifetime value.
3. Regulatory Landscape and Its Impact on Revenue Strategies
The advent of tighter regulations in markets like the UK, Europe, and North America has prompted operators to adapt quickly. Strict licensing, taxation, and anti-money laundering standards influence revenue models, often increasing compliance costs but also creating barriers to entry that can protect established operators.
Strategic partnerships with local regulators and investment in compliance technology are crucial. For example, detailed reporting tools and secure payment ecosystems enable seamless operations while meeting legal requirements. 4. Innovative Payment Solutions and Cashless Ecosystems
Payment innovation is at the forefront of revenue acceleration. Contactless deposits, e-wallets, and cryptocurrencies are transforming the player experience by offering speed, security, and privacy. Casinos that adopt these technologies often see increased deposit frequency and higher average transaction sizes.
Furthermore, integrating seamless payment systems reduces friction, leading to improved player satisfaction and loyalty. Industry data indicates that cashless gaming environments see up to 40% more frequent deposits compared to traditional methods, underscoring the importance of forward-looking payment strategies.
5. The Role of Emerging Technologies in Revenue Enhancement
Emerging technologies such as augmented reality (AR), virtual reality (VR), and blockchain are opening new revenue channels and enriching user engagement. VR casinos and live dealer games provide immersive experiences that attract new demographics willing to pay premium prices for high-quality entertainment.
Blockchain’s transparency and provably fair mechanisms also appeal to security-conscious players, fostering trust and encouraging larger wagers. As the industry continues to evolve, staying ahead with technology adoption is vital for maintaining competitive advantage and boosting revenue streams.
